Bodybuilding Health+

69/100

Where the value is

  • The semaglutide ladder genuinely descends: $179 monthly, $159.33 on three months, $158 on six and $141.50 on twelve, each with its saving shown
  • Every savings badge is arithmetically honest against the monthly rate, on both molecules
  • Both molecules are priced on one page before any intake

The tradeoffs

  • The twelve-month tirzepatide rung is badged "Best Value" at $187.33 while the six-month rung is $174.67 — the badge is on the worse of the two
  • The product card calls $179 a "first month" beside a struck-through $279 while the plan selector treats it as the monthly rate; the site never reconciles the two

Rivo Health

71/100

Where the value is

  • Bundles a membership (unlimited provider visits, dietitian, coaching) into the plan at no separately-billed cost
  • Large, established program with a stated 115,000+ member base and 4.7 Trustpilot rating
  • Both injectable and oral compounded options for semaglutide and tirzepatide

The tradeoffs

  • The headline $149/$199 prices require a 12-month annual-plan commitment — the genuine month-to-month rate, shown crossed out on the same page, is $279/mo and $389/mo, 87-95% higher
  • Compounding pharmacy partner is not named anywhere reachable
